- Kubernetes 是当今许多公司采用的容器编排平台,它的实施需要对其生态系统有一定的了解,以便部署一个准备好用于生产的集群。然而从原则上来说,Kubernetes 并不是一个安全的平台,因为它缺乏处理大多数与安全相关任务的本地工具。 因此,Kubernetes 的实施工作原理或工具至关重要,这个过程也需要包括运维、开发、安全等团队的共同合作,从而能够在短时间内以最快的速度发现异常,并提高... Kubernetes 是当今许多公司采用的容器编排平台,它的实施需要对其生态系统有一定的了解,以便部署一个准备好用于生产的集群。然而从原则上来说,Kubernetes 并不是一个安全的平台,因为它缺乏处理大多数与安全相关任务的本地工具。 因此,Kubernetes 的实施工作原理或工具至关重要,这个过程也需要包括运维、开发、安全等团队的共同合作,从而能够在短时间内以最快的速度发现异常,并提高...
- 从广义上看,我们可以得出结论,通过将功能移动到平台级别,分布式应用程序的商品化达到了新的前沿。除了生命周期之外,现在我们还可以观察到网络、状态抽象、声明性事件和端点绑定也是现成的,EIP 是此列表中的下一个。有趣的是,商品化是使用进程外模型(sidecar)进行功能扩展,而不是运行时库或纯平台功能。 从广义上看,我们可以得出结论,通过将功能移动到平台级别,分布式应用程序的商品化达到了新的前沿。除了生命周期之外,现在我们还可以观察到网络、状态抽象、声明性事件和端点绑定也是现成的,EIP 是此列表中的下一个。有趣的是,商品化是使用进程外模型(sidecar)进行功能扩展,而不是运行时库或纯平台功能。
- 微服务背后的思想及其技术要求有助于容器和 Kubernetes 的普及和广泛使用。这开启了一种新的创新方式,它将在未来几年影响我们处理分布式应用程序的方式。让我们看看 Kubernetes 和相关技术如何影响每组需求。 微服务背后的思想及其技术要求有助于容器和 Kubernetes 的普及和广泛使用。这开启了一种新的创新方式,它将在未来几年影响我们处理分布式应用程序的方式。让我们看看 Kubernetes 和相关技术如何影响每组需求。
- 长程测试应用将使用 AKS 群集进行部署,该群集在 3 个可用区中的每个节点上至少有 1 个节点。由于目标是测试复原能力而不是性能,并且流量是人为生成的,因此便宜的硬件类型应该足够了,例如标准DS2 v2(2个vcpus,7 GiB内存)。日志和指标将转发到 Azure 监视器,并且可以通过 JSON 作为结构化数据进行查询。 长程测试应用将使用 AKS 群集进行部署,该群集在 3 个可用区中的每个节点上至少有 1 个节点。由于目标是测试复原能力而不是性能,并且流量是人为生成的,因此便宜的硬件类型应该足够了,例如标准DS2 v2(2个vcpus,7 GiB内存)。日志和指标将转发到 Azure 监视器,并且可以通过 JSON 作为结构化数据进行查询。
- Kubernetes被认为是下一代的分布式操作系统,操作系统上必然会运行各种各样千奇百怪的程序,有的需要直面系统内核,有的只是提供用户更好的UI,不过,有一类程序可以以更便捷的方式去编译、运行,而提供这一切的工具与平台就是Serverless。所以,Serverless其实只是一种云原生应用更为特殊的实现和表现方式,也有很多的应用并不适合以Serverless的方式去运行。 Kubernetes被认为是下一代的分布式操作系统,操作系统上必然会运行各种各样千奇百怪的程序,有的需要直面系统内核,有的只是提供用户更好的UI,不过,有一类程序可以以更便捷的方式去编译、运行,而提供这一切的工具与平台就是Serverless。所以,Serverless其实只是一种云原生应用更为特殊的实现和表现方式,也有很多的应用并不适合以Serverless的方式去运行。
- 命令作用kubectl rollout undo deployment/abcRollback to the previous deploymentkubectl rollout status daemonset/fooCheck the rollout status of a daemonsetkubectl rollout restart deployment/abcRestart a ... 命令作用kubectl rollout undo deployment/abcRollback to the previous deploymentkubectl rollout status daemonset/fooCheck the rollout status of a daemonsetkubectl rollout restart deployment/abcRestart a ...
- 百度了几种方法,觉得这种最方便#下载和安装wget https://get.helm.sh/helm-v3.10.3-linux-amd64.tar.gztar -zxvf helm-v3.10.3-linux-amd64.tar.gzmv linux-amd64/helm /usr/local/bin/helm#检查helm helphelm help得到下图完成! 百度了几种方法,觉得这种最方便#下载和安装wget https://get.helm.sh/helm-v3.10.3-linux-amd64.tar.gztar -zxvf helm-v3.10.3-linux-amd64.tar.gzmv linux-amd64/helm /usr/local/bin/helm#检查helm helphelm help得到下图完成!
- 背景:k8s集群部署在别的机子,想在自己的虚拟机管理多个集群。文档环境:centos7.6 、kubectlv1.26.0、kubecm0.21.0 kubecmkubecm 由 golang 编写,支持 Mac Linux 和 windows 平台,delete rename switch 提供比较实用的交互式的操作,目前的功能包括:add :添加新的 kubeconfig 到 $HOME... 背景:k8s集群部署在别的机子,想在自己的虚拟机管理多个集群。文档环境:centos7.6 、kubectlv1.26.0、kubecm0.21.0 kubecmkubecm 由 golang 编写,支持 Mac Linux 和 windows 平台,delete rename switch 提供比较实用的交互式的操作,目前的功能包括:add :添加新的 kubeconfig 到 $HOME...
- 七、部署Dashboard和CoreDNS 7.1 部署Dashboardmaster1节点上面安装Calico时已经下载好了[root@k8s-master1 cfg]# kubectl apply -f kubernetes-dashboard.yaml# 查看部署[root@k8s-master1 cfg]# kubectl get pods,svc -n kubernetes-da... 七、部署Dashboard和CoreDNS 7.1 部署Dashboardmaster1节点上面安装Calico时已经下载好了[root@k8s-master1 cfg]# kubectl apply -f kubernetes-dashboard.yaml# 查看部署[root@k8s-master1 cfg]# kubectl get pods,svc -n kubernetes-da...
- 五、部署Master 5.1 生成kube-apiserver证书#创建目录[root@k8s-master1 ~]# mkdir ca/k8s[root@k8s-master1 ~]# cd ca/k8s#自签证书颁发机构(CA)[root@k8s-master k8s]# vim ca-config.json{ "signing": { "default": { "e... 五、部署Master 5.1 生成kube-apiserver证书#创建目录[root@k8s-master1 ~]# mkdir ca/k8s[root@k8s-master1 ~]# cd ca/k8s#自签证书颁发机构(CA)[root@k8s-master k8s]# vim ca-config.json{ "signing": { "default": { "e...
- 四 ,安装docker 4.1 下载并解压二进制包以下在所有节点操作。这里采用二进制安装,用yum安装也一样master1、node1、node2节点[root@k8s-node1 ~]# wget https://download.docker.com/linux/static/stable/x86_64/docker-19.03.9.tgz[root@k8s-node1 ~]# tar... 四 ,安装docker 4.1 下载并解压二进制包以下在所有节点操作。这里采用二进制安装,用yum安装也一样master1、node1、node2节点[root@k8s-node1 ~]# wget https://download.docker.com/linux/static/stable/x86_64/docker-19.03.9.tgz[root@k8s-node1 ~]# tar...
- kubernetes 二进制方式部署 一 、基础环境分配目的IP备注kubernetes 集群192.168.1.20 **192.168.1.21 ** **192.168.1.22 **192.168.1.20 #k8s-master1 192.168.1.21 #k8s-node1 192.168.1.22 #k8s-node1etcd集群192.168.1.20 192.16... kubernetes 二进制方式部署 一 、基础环境分配目的IP备注kubernetes 集群192.168.1.20 **192.168.1.21 ** **192.168.1.22 **192.168.1.20 #k8s-master1 192.168.1.21 #k8s-node1 192.168.1.22 #k8s-node1etcd集群192.168.1.20 192.16...
- 什么是平台工程?在深入研究最好的平台工程工具之前,让我们先明确定义什么是平台工程。平台工程是使软件工程团队能够在云环境中自主地执行应用程序生命周期的端到端操作的过程。平台工程师开发一个集成的产品,为开发人员提供自助服务能力。无论是基础设施配置、代码管道、监视还是容器管理,自助服务平台都隐藏了所有这些复杂性,并为开发人员提供了应用程序整个生命周期的所有必需品。平台工程不仅仅是必要的工具,而是... 什么是平台工程?在深入研究最好的平台工程工具之前,让我们先明确定义什么是平台工程。平台工程是使软件工程团队能够在云环境中自主地执行应用程序生命周期的端到端操作的过程。平台工程师开发一个集成的产品,为开发人员提供自助服务能力。无论是基础设施配置、代码管道、监视还是容器管理,自助服务平台都隐藏了所有这些复杂性,并为开发人员提供了应用程序整个生命周期的所有必需品。平台工程不仅仅是必要的工具,而是...
- 一年一度的KubeCon活动在北美举行,聚集了数千人和数百家供应商。来自领先的云原生和开源社区的技术爱好者和采用者聚集在KubeCon讨论创新想法。它提供了一个论坛,在这里您可以交流关于Kubernetes和容器世界最新趋势的相关信息和见解。 一 Spacelift 基础设施代码的CI/CDSpacelift是一个非常强大的基础设施交付平台,面向所有主要的基础设施即代码提供商,包括Terra... 一年一度的KubeCon活动在北美举行,聚集了数千人和数百家供应商。来自领先的云原生和开源社区的技术爱好者和采用者聚集在KubeCon讨论创新想法。它提供了一个论坛,在这里您可以交流关于Kubernetes和容器世界最新趋势的相关信息和见解。 一 Spacelift 基础设施代码的CI/CDSpacelift是一个非常强大的基础设施交付平台,面向所有主要的基础设施即代码提供商,包括Terra...
- Kubernetes备份,你选对方案了吗? Kubernetes备份,你选对方案了吗?
上滑加载中
推荐直播
-
AI编码实干派,“码”力全开2026/02/26 周四 15:00-16:30
谈宗玮/于邦旭/丁俊卿/陈云亮/王一男
【中国,深圳,2026年2月26日】,以“AI编码实干派,码力全开”为主题的华为云码道(CodeArts)代码智能体新春发布会在线上成功召开。华为云码道公测版正式发布,为开发者和企业提供具备工程化能力的智能编码解决方案。
回顾中 -
华为云码道-玩转OpenClaw,在线养虾2026/03/11 周三 19:00-21:00
刘昱,华为云高级工程师/谈心,华为云技术专家/李海仑,上海圭卓智能科技有限公司CEO
OpenClaw 火爆开发者圈,华为云码道最新推出 Skill ——开发者只需输入一句口令,即可部署一个功能完整的「小龙虾」智能体。直播带你玩转华为云码道,玩转OpenClaw
回顾中 -
华为云码道-AI时代应用开发利器2026/03/18 周三 19:00-20:00
童得力,华为云开发者生态运营总监/姚圣伟,华为云HCDE开发者专家
本次直播由华为专家带你实战应用开发,看华为云码道(CodeArts)代码智能体如何在AI时代让你的创意应用快速落地。更有华为云HCDE开发者专家带你用码道玩转JiuwenClaw,让小艺成为你的AI助理。
回顾中
热门标签